Nike Pro Elite · 2009 season

The Oldest Cycle in the Archive

In 2009 the top of the sport was still the Golden League: six meetings, one million dollars for anyone who won their event at all six. Three athletes did it, and two of them raced in Nike. Sanya Richards went six for six over 400 m — 49.57 in Berlin on 14 June, then Oslo, Rome and Paris, 48.94 in Zürich, and 48.83 in Brussels on 4 September, the fastest time run by anyone that year. Kenenisa Bekele, a Nike athlete for more than two decades, matched her over 5000 m and closed Brussels in 12:55.31. They shared the jackpot with Yelena Isinbayeva, $333,333 each.

The roads gave the Nike season its most American moment. On 1 November, Meb Keflezighi — a Nike athlete then, two years before the brand let his contract lapse and Skechers picked him up — won the New York City Marathon in 2:09:15, the first American man to do it since Alberto Salazar in 1982.

The garment · Half Tights

Mid-thigh compression

Half tights are close-fitting running shorts, usually finishing around mid-thigh. Their appeal is the feel: a stretch garment that follows your stride instead of a loose shell. Length, lining and compression vary by model; a snug fit alone does not tell you the pressure a garment applies.

Choose for fit, coverage and the details of the individual pair. Research on sports compression is useful context, but it does not establish performance benefits for every pair in this archive.
